031/**
032 * An interface to tag the element types that can cause graphics to be drawn 
033 * onto the target canvas. Specifically: ‘circle’, ‘ellipse’, ‘image’, ‘line’, ‘path’, ‘polygon’, ‘polyline’, ‘rect’, ‘text’ and ‘use’.
034 */
035public interface ISVGGraphicsElement {
036}
